1. Cornstarch and Water Slime
One of the simplest ways to make slime without glue is by using cornstarch and water. This recipe requires only two ingredients and can be made in a matter of minutes. Here’s how you can do it:
Ingredients:
– Cornstarch
– Water
Instructions:
1. Start by pouring cornstarch into a bowl. You can adjust the amount depending on how much slime you want to make.
2. Slowly add water to the cornstarch while stirring continuously. Keep mixing until you achieve a thick, gooey consistency.
3. Once you’ve reached the desired consistency, knead the slime with your hands to make it more stretchy and pliable.
4. You can add food coloring or glitter to enhance the slime’s appearance, if desired.
2. Dish Soap and Toothpaste Slime
Another alternative method to make slime without glue involves using dish soap and toothpaste. This recipe requires only two common household items and provides a unique, fluffy slime. Here’s how to make it:
Ingredients:
– Dish soap
– Toothpaste
Instructions:
1. Squeeze toothpaste into a bowl. The amount will depend on the size of your slime batch.
2. Add a small amount of dish soap to the toothpaste and mix them together. You’ll notice that the mixture starts to thicken and become more slime-like.
3. Continue adding more dish soap and toothpaste until you achieve the desired consistency. Remember to mix well after each addition.
4. Once the slime is ready, you can add food coloring or essential oils to make it more visually appealing and fragrant.
3. Shampoo and Salt Slime
Shampoo and salt can also be combined to create a homemade slime without glue. This recipe is great for those who want a stretchy slime with a pleasant scent. Here’s how you can make it:
Ingredients:
– Shampoo
– Salt
Instructions:
1. Pour shampoo into a bowl. The amount will depend on how much slime you want to make.
2. Slowly add salt to the shampoo while stirring continuously. Keep adding salt until the mixture thickens and starts to resemble slime.
3. Knead the slime with your hands until it becomes stretchy and smooth.
4. If desired, you can add a few drops of your favorite essential oil to give the slime a pleasant scent.
